C 语言底层硬件操作与驱动基础手册.docxVIP

  • 2
  • 0
  • 约1.66万字
  • 约 25页
  • 2026-05-20 发布于江西
  • 举报

C 语言底层硬件操作与驱动基础手册.docx

C语言底层硬件操作与驱动基础手册

1.第1章硬件基础与系统架构

1.1系统架构概述

1.2内存管理与地址映射

1.3输入输出接口简介

1.4处理器与中断机制

1.5硬件寄存器与控制

2.第2章操作系统与驱动模型

2.1操作系统基础概念

2.2驱动程序开发框架

2.3驱动程序与内核交互

2.4驱动程序的模块化设计

2.5驱动程序的调试与测试

3.第3章硬件访问与底层控制

3.1指针与内存操作

3.2硬件寄存器的读写

3.3硬件中断处理

3.4串行通信接口

3.5并行接口与DMA操作

4.第4章驱动程序开发实践

4.1驱动程序的基本结构

4.2驱动程序的加载与卸载

4.3驱动程序的注册与卸载

4.4驱动程序的性能优化

4.5驱动程序的调试工具与方法

5.第5章高级硬件操作与扩展

5.1硬件抽象层设计

5.2驱动程序的多线程支持

5.3驱动程序与外部设备通信

5.4驱动程序的内存管理

5.5驱动程序的电源管理

6.第6章驱动程序的测试与验证

文档评论(0)

1亿VIP精品文档

相关文档